The EMBO Workshop on Tuberculosis 2021 will be the 3rd large conference on tuberculosis (TB) and pathogenic mycobacteria to be held in the congress centre (CIS) of the Institut Pasteur in the 21st century, following the previous two very successful EMBO-sponsored conferences held in 2012 and 2016 at the same location. As the global situation with TB is unfortunately still very far from being solved despite some major scientific advances in recent years, and TB still remains a key infectious disease that globally claims more than 4000 human lives every day, the search for novel, scientifically very challenging, solutions to this human tragedy are of urgent and continued interest. Thus, the objectives of this meeting are to unite a critical mass of scientists involved in research to communicate and exchange novel information on the disease and the causative agent, as well as related mycobacteria that are of medical interest.
